From 271 U.S. 489 - City of Douglas v. Federal Reserve Bank · 1926Most cited · 191 citing opinions
when paper is indorsed without restriction by a depositor, and is at once passed to his credit by the bank to which he delivers it, he becomes the creditor of the bank; the bank becomes owner of the paper, and in making the collection is not the agent for the depositor.
